Sophos is a worldwide leader in next-generation cybersecurity, protecting more than 500,000 organizations and millions of consumers in more than 150 countries from today’s most advanced cyberthreats. Powered by threat intelligence, AI and machine learning from SophosLabs and SophosAI, Sophos delivers a broad portfolio of advanced products and services to secure users, networks and endpoints against ransomware, malware, exploits, phishing and the wide range of other cyberattacks. Sophos provides a single integrated cloud-based management console, Sophos Central – the centerpiece of an adaptive cybersecurity ecosystem that features a centralized data lake that leverages a rich set of open APIs available to customers, partners, developers, and other cybersecurity vendors. Sophos sells its products and services through reseller partners and managed service providers (MSPs) worldwide. Sophos has major hubs around the globe. Role Summary
Sophos is rapidly shaping the landscape of cybersecurity products and services and we are looking for a Senior Product Manager who wants to take their career to new heights with us. 

As part of the End user Security Group (ESG), you will work on our flagship Sophos Intercept X Endpoint Protection product line. You’ll be a highly visible member of the team, partnering closely with high-caliber software engineering teams and other key stakeholders to build innovative solutions that solve real-world customer problems.

Ideal candidates will be technical, particularly in the Microsoft Windows space, and have a proven background in building market-leading products and services. You’ll possess a blend of technical acumen and big-picture vision that you can communicate clearly to stakeholders including customers, partners, and industry analysts. 


What You Will Do
  • Engage customers, partners, and sales stakeholders to uncover pain points, user needs, use cases, and opportunities as they pertain to Sophos’ next-generation Endpoint Protection offerings.
  • Lead development of requirements and user stories with engineering teams, prioritizing and managing product backlogs for delivery.
  • Develop and foster strong relationships with key influencers and leaders (e.g., Engineering leaders and Sales Engineering) to inform and execute against product priorities.
  • Manage expectations with Product Management leadership providing status, action plans, and recommendations.
  • Work with Engineering teams to ensure that delivery projects are tracking to plan and that any issues are addressed promptly or escalated to senior management for resolution.
  • Act as point of contact for the Product Management team during the product delivery lifecycle providing leadership and decisions.
  • Collaborate with other Product Managers and teams within Sophos, identifying synergies, and flagging dependencies and risks to deliver cross-product integrations.
  • Maintain knowledge of competitors’ product offerings and assist in identifying market opportunities and gaps to ensure that Sophos products remain competitive and differentiated in the market.

  • What You Will Bring
  • Significant experience in senior product management roles, with responsibility for SaaS-managed offerings, delivering outcomes for global customers.
  • Subject matter expertise in cybersecurity products and the Endpoint Protection market.
  • Track record of preparing and presenting technical roadmaps to internal and external audiences, prioritising product backlogs, and contributing to product strategy.
  • The ability to solicit and develop requirements with customers for business-focused outcomes, and to work closely with agile engineering to design and deliver user-centric solutions. 
  • The ability to make and communicate trade-offs and prioritization calls, and the courage to recommend and defend tough decisions with data.
  • Self-motivated mindset to proactively identify and solve challenges, with strong communication and collaboration skills.
  • Strong collaboration skills to interface successfully with a broad spectrum of stakeholders, across multiple time zones and functional domains.
